Two years ago, Oliver Darcy left CNN and launched Status, a paid newsletter focused on the media business. The basic bet was that readers would pay for the scoops and insider reporting he had been producing at CNN. That bet appears to be working. Status now has four full-time employees, more than 130,000 people on its email list, and “many thousands” of paying subscribers. Darcy has also added advertising, a podcast and YouTube show, and an upcoming live conference. He says subscriptions alone support the newsroom—and that he wants to build a media company that can eventually thrive without him. I asked Darcy how the business has evolved, what actually converts readers into paying subscribers, and why he’s spending money to expand a simple and profitable newsletter operation. We also talked about the story Status has covered more aggressively than any other over the past year: Bari Weiss’s takeover of CBS News, the upheaval at 60 Minutes, and what David Ellison may do with CNN if Paramount completes its Warner Bros.
